Argos Use Late 4th Quarter Drive To Stay Perfect On The SeasonTAHLEQUAH, Okla. – When the Argos needed to put together its best offensive drive of the game, it produced, leading to a go-ahead touchdown late in the fourth quarter. The Argos proceeded to go on a seven play, 84-yard drive for a touchdown while also chewing up four minutes of play clock. Stokes capped off the important drive with a 15-yard touchdown pass to Stephenson. On the first drive of the second quarter Stokes connected with Tyree Holloway on a 46-yard touchdown pass to tie the game at 7-7. Following the game-winning drive by the Argos the Riverhawks had just over four minutes to produce a tying drive.
